STATE v. VANCLEAVE

No. 980210-CA.

29 P.3d 680 (2001)

2001 UT App 228

STATE of Utah, Plaintiff and Appellee, v. Rodger VANCLEAVE, Defendant and Appellant.

Court of Appeals of Utah.

July 19, 2001.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Margaret P. Lindsay, Aldrich, Nelson, Weight & Esplin, Provo, for Appellant.

Mark L. Shurtleff, Atty. Gen., and Joanne C. Slotnik, Asst. Atty. Gen., Salt Lake City, for Appellee.

Before Judges BENCH, BILLINGS, and THORNE.


OPINION

THORNE, Judge:

¶ 1 Defendant Rodger Vancleave appeals from his convictions for possession of a clandestine drug lab, a first degree felony; possession of a dangerous weapon by a restricted person, a second degree felony; possession or use of drug paraphernalia in a drug free zone, a class A misdemeanor; carrying a loaded firearm in a motor vehicle, a class B misdemeanor; and speeding, a class C misdemeanor. We affirm.
